Transponder keys have an electronic microchip that is embedded into the head of the key. When a properly programmed key is placed into the ignition lock cylinder and turned to ON, the antenna ring sends out a blast of radio frequency energy. The chip inside the key absorbs this energy and then responds by sending an identification code unique to the antenna ring. This code is verified by the electronic engine control unit to make sure that only the owner has the right to start the car locksmiths in luton.
